Why People Need to Buy Range Ear Muffs

Range ear muffs are essential for anyone who regularly visits a shooting range or engages in hunting activities. The primary purpose of range ear muffs is to protect the ears from the loud noises generated by firearms. Prolonged exposure to loud sounds can cause permanent damage to the ears, leading to hearing loss or tinnitus. By wearing range ear muffs, individuals can prevent such damage and ensure their hearing remains intact.

The noise level at a shooting range can exceed 140 decibels, which is significantly higher than the recommended safe level. Without proper ear protection, the ears can suffer damage in a matter of seconds. Range ear muffs are designed to reduce the noise level to a safe range, allowing individuals to communicate and focus on their shooting without compromising their hearing. NRR Rating

The Noise Reduction Rating (NRR) is a measure of how well a particular ear muff can reduce noise levels. It is essential to look for ear muffs with a high NRR rating, as this indicates that they can effectively block out loud noises. The NRR rating is usually measured in decibels (dB) and can range from 15 to 30 dB. When selecting range ear muffs, it’s crucial to consider the noise level of your environment and choose a pair that can provide adequate protection. For example, if you’re a frequent shooter, you may want to look for ear muffs with an NRR rating of at least 25 dB to ensure that your hearing is protected from the loud gunfire.

The NRR rating is not the only factor to consider, but it’s an excellent place to start. It’s also important to note that the NRR rating is not always a guarantee of performance, as it can be affected by various factors such as the fit of the ear muffs and the type of noise being blocked. However, it’s a good indicator of the ear muff’s ability to reduce noise levels. By considering the NRR rating, you can narrow down your options and choose a pair of ear muffs that can provide the level of protection you need.

Can I wear range ear muffs with glasses?

Yes, it is possible to wear range ear muffs with glasses. However, you may need to choose a pair of ear muffs that is specifically designed to accommodate glasses. Some range ear muffs feature cutouts or recessed areas that allow for the stems of glasses to fit comfortably, while others may have adjustable headbands that can be customized to fit over glasses. If you wear glasses, it’s essential to consider this when shopping for range ear muffs, as a poor fit can compromise the effectiveness of the ear muffs and cause discomfort.

How much do range ear muffs cost?

The cost of range ear muffs can vary widely, depending on the manufacturer, model, and features. Basic, passive range ear muffs can start as low as $20-$30, while more advanced, electronic models can cost $100-$300 or more. The cost of range ear muffs is generally a function of their effectiveness, comfort, and features, so it’s essential to consider your specific needs and budget when shopping.
